DT125, did a top end rebuild and it ran fine with no strange noises, had to take the top end off a few times due to an overheating problem, i also took the right hand engine casing off for a new gasket, now the engine runs fine (run in and powerfull) but at certain revs there is a metallic rattling noise, it happens somewhere around idle speed (sometimes it rattles sometimes it doesn't) at 3-4k revs and just as the powervalve opens at 5.5k revs. It can also be heard when acceleration stops and revs drop. more

When you changed the piston was there any damage? A small piece of ring may have ended up in the crank and has now found it's way up to the combustion chamber through a transfer port and is now merrily bouncing about.

The catalytic converter is an emissions control component in your exhaust system. Its honeycomb-style core superheats unburned gases in the exhaust before it leaves the tailpipe. But that core isn’t going to last forever. When it begins to break down, little chunks break off and rattle around inside. It’s most noticeable at idle. more
